2. Deficiency of both lung and spleen: lung governs qi, breath, spleen governs transportation, and biochemical qi and blood, mostly due to the coordination of the source of ancestral qi and the functions of ying and Wei.

The ancestral qi is damaged or the lung qi is insufficient due to long-term illness, and the lung gold hurts the spleen soil, but consumes the spleen soil and maternal qi, resulting in spleen deficiency.

Deficiency of spleen and soil, biochemical deficiency, lung gold deficiency, deficiency of qi and spleen, and soil does not produce gold. Clinically, chronic cough, asthma, excessive phlegm, common cold, pallor, shortness of breath, hyperhidrosis, anorexia, abdominal distension, loose stool, and even foot edema are all common pathological symptoms.

Conditioning treatment and maintenance, Chen Xia Liu Junzi decoction and Yupingfeng powder, etc.

Radix Codonopsis, Atractylodis Rhizoma, Radix Astragali, Rhizoma Pinelliae, Pericarpium Citri Tangerinae, Ramulus Cinnamomi, Radix Glycyrrhizae, Radix Paeoniae Alba, etc.
